Fished Friday till Sunday. Was slow fishing but the ones I did catch were nice. Got 4 burbot from 30-32in and an elusive 23in lake trout. Ice was pushing the 30in mark so riding the sxs out there was very nice. Will post some pics when possible.

Well funny story but not so good for winning the Viva Naughton derby. I was marking tons of fish but couldn't get a thing to bite so I down sized my jig to the smallest tungsten crappie jig I had tipped it with wax worm and started catching chubs. Must have caught 100s between 6 of us that down sized our offerings to catch something. We were there for 3 days. Sky vacuumed sealed 2-3 per pack and he just has them in his deep freeze
